Giving yourself 

The love of God is selfless. It’s the greatest miracle ever known and that ever existed to man. The only true one at that. God gives himself wholly and totally to us and our needs. He knows whatsoever we desire even before we inquire. He is the father to all and he doesn’t fail to give His undivided attention.

Imisi has asked herself these questions ever since she made up her mind to give back to God. What can I do? How can I do it? 
Let’s see 1 John 4:9;
In this was manifested the love of God toward us, because that God sent his only begotten Son into the world, that we might live through him.  
Taking a look at this, it is seen that we reciprocate the love of God by living through Him. That’s the only thing God wants and that is how we reciprocate the love of God. By living through Him, it means doing His word. As simple as it sounds, there’s complexity in this too as Imisi is confused. God does not want you to prove your love to Him by just belting out mere words in to the air without backing them up with actions.

1) And he answering said, Thou shalt love the Lord thy God with all thy heart, and with all thy soul, and with all thy strength, and with all thy mind; and thy neighbor as thyself.  
Luke 10:27 KJV
You say you love God but you don’t love your neighbor; neighbor could mean anyone: you judge him/her, call them names or you’re selfish or to busy to introduce them to the love of God. Remember that God’s love is selfless. There’s the kind of love and realization that gushes out of you because you’re filled with the love of God, so you show to anyone you meet no matter what they’ve done to you or no matter their past.

2) When you love God, it pushes you to work for Him. That is, in any area you feel you’re good at and can use to bring other people to Christ, which is the main purpose of working in and for God. This is just a way of testifying to people about the love of Christ. You use your voice, your pen, your sociable skills, your funny nature of introducing people to the everlasting love of God, etc. By doing so, your light shines, you’re wanted and people will come to you because they know you can offer them something they don’t have and this is because you fully understand this scripture; John 3:16. 

Someone here like Imisi will think God is expecting something from you because you’re now in Christ, but that is not so.
Ephesians 5:2 MSB
Mostly what God does is love you. Keep company with him and learn a life of love. Observe how Christ loved us. His love was not cautious but extravagant. He didn’t love in order to get something from us but to give everything of himself to us. Love like that.
Love has always been the greatest commandment. When you love your neighbor, you won’t want them to perish.
